Top European Union diplomat warns Trump not to let Putin break alliances

Top European Union diplomat warns Trump not to let Putin break alliances

News EditorBy News EditorFebruary 19, 2025 World 6 Mins Read

The diplomatic landscape has shifted significantly as discussions unfold between the United States and Russia with the aim of bringing an end to the conflict in Ukraine. A recent meeting between delegations from both nations in Saudi Arabia has raised concerns among European officials regarding the implications of U.S.-led negotiations that exclude Ukraine. Some leaders are emphasizing the need for a united front against Russian aggression, insisting that any agreements must involve Ukraine and their European allies to ensure lasting peace and security.

U.S.-Russia Diplomatic Talks in Saudi Arabia

The diplomatic discussions initiated between the United States and Russia took place in Saudi Arabia, marking a significant turn in international relations concerning the Ukraine conflict. Delegates from both nations are re-establishing ties that had been strained over the ongoing war in Ukraine, which has drawn condemnation from various countries around the world. During these talks, the U.S. expressed interest in reopening embassies and reconnecting on both geopolitical and economic fronts.

These discussions may pave the way for a potential meeting between U.S. President Donald Trump and Russian President Vladimir Putin, which could happen as early as the end of February. The momentum gained from the Saudi talks adds to the urgency of negotiating peace in the region. The international community is closely monitoring these developments, knowing that the stakes are high given the humanitarian plight caused by the war.

Concerns from European Officials

Several high-ranking European officials have raised alarms over the United States attempting to broker a peace deal with Russia without significant involvement from Ukraine. Kaja Kallas, EU policy chief, has been vocal about the necessity of including European voices in any discussions regarding Ukraine’s future. During a call with U.S. Secretary of State Marco Rubio and foreign ministers from key European countries, Kallas emphasized that any resolution not including Europe is doomed to fail.

The concerns stem from the international understanding that the conflict has severely impacted Europe, particularly given the influx of refugees and the threat of destabilization within the continent. Kallas pointed out, “Europe and the U.S. are stronger together,” highlighting that distancing Europe from the negotiation process plays directly into Putin’s strategy to divide Western allies.

Ukraine’s Standpoint on Peace Talks

Ukrainian President Volodymyr Zelenskyy has publicly questioned the legitimacy of U.S.-Russian talks that exclude Ukraine. Following a meeting with Turkish President Recep Erdoğan, Zelenskyy stated, “Where are we at this negotiating table? This war is taking place inside Ukraine. Putin is killing Ukrainians, not Americans.” His statements reflect widespread disillusionment with a process that seems to sideline the very nation directly affected by Russian aggression.

Furthermore, Zelenskyy has urged that any negotiations must prioritize a “just peace,” reasserting that Ukraine’s sovereignty and territorial integrity should remain the focal point of any discussions. His call for inclusivity underscores the critical need for Ukraine’s direct involvement in discussions, as any agreement reached without its knowledge or consent could be viewed as invalid.

The Role of U.S. Leadership in Europe

The U.S. has long been viewed as a cornerstone of NATO and a leading ally of European nations. However, the current approach prompted by the Trump administration has led to mixed feelings among European leaders. While some regard the interest in peace talks as a strategic move, others are apprehensive that it might signify a shift away from collective security commitments. Kaja Kallas declared, “Handing Ukrainian territory to Putin on a plate is a losing strategy,” illustrating a potent warning against any perceived concessions to Russia.

The dialogue surrounding U.S. leadership continues to evolve, with some analysts suggesting that Trump’s efforts to re-engage with Russia are not indicative of abandoning European allies but rather an attempt to recalibrate strategies after years of conflict. Former DIA intelligence officer and author Rebekah Koffler argues that the U.S. is shifting the responsibility for Europe’s protection back to European nations.

Future Implications for Ukraine and Europe

The implications of these unfolding events could be profound for Ukraine and Europe as a whole. A failure to properly include Ukraine in peace discussions might not only undermine efforts to resolve the conflict but could also significantly weaken the collective resolve of Western powers against Russian expansionism. European leaders appear committed to convening additional meetings to discuss military support and explore unified approaches moving forward.

Reports suggest that a subsequent emergency summit is set to take place in Paris, aiming to unify efforts among various nations in the face of growing apprehension regarding the changing dynamics between the U.S. and Russia. The sentiment echoes a widespread understanding that addressing Russia’s actions should not only involve dialogue but also tangible commitments to support Ukraine in its fight for independence.
